About Kleanthis K. Κatsaros
Kleanthis K. Κatsaros is a scholar working on Organizational Behavior and Human Resource Management, Life-span and Life-course Studies and Human Factors and Ergonomics, having authored 23 papers that have together received 277 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Job Satisfaction and Organizational Behavior (18 papers), Emotional Intelligence and Performance (4 papers) and Management and Organizational Studies (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Human Factors and Ergonomics (45 citations), Organizational Behavior and Human Resource Management (169 citations) and Life-span and Life-course Studies (5 citations). Kleanthis K. Κatsaros has collaborated with scholars based in Greece, France and Netherlands. Frequent co-authors include Maria Vakola and Paraskevas Petrou.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, The Journal of Applied Behavioral Science and Leadership & Organization Development Journal.
